Analytic Solution of the Kinetic Equation in the Problem of Pointlike Sources in a Diatomic Gas
Teoretičeskaâ i matematičeskaâ fizika, Tome 133 (2002) no. 1, pp. 132-144

Voir la notice de l'article provenant de la source Math-Net.Ru

We obtain an analytic solution of the kinetic equation in the problem of pointlike sources of heat or particles in a gas of diatomic molecules. We analyze the distributions of energy and temperature over separately excited translational and rotational degrees of freedom of molecules.
